SMITH v. STRAHAN

No. CA-4007.

487 So.2d 610 (1986)

Barbara Bragg, wife of/and Jackson A. SMITH, M.D. v. Richard L. STRAHAN and William J. Lowney.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, Fourth Circuit.

April 11, 1986.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Frank S. Bruno, Bruno & Bruno, New Orleans, for defendants/appellants.

Alan D. Ezkovich, M. Shael Herman, Nancy E. Rix, Sessions, Fishman, Rosenson, Boisfontaine, Nathan & Winn, New Orleans, for plaintiffs/appellees.

Before KLEES, CIACCIO and LOBRANO, JJ.


LOBRANO, Judge.

On March 21, 1984, appellees, Barbara Bragg, wife of/and Jackson A. Smith (Bragg and Smith) entered into a written lease with appellants, Richard L. Strahan and William J. Lowney (Strahan and Lowney). The lease provided for a term of occupancy of the premises located at 815 Dauphine St., New Orleans, La. for a ten (10) month period commencing April 1, 1984 and ending January 31, 1985.
